Control of Human Parasitic Diseases /
This volumes reviews state-of-the-art methods and historic successes of disease control.

Table of Contents:
- Control of human parasitic diseases: context and overview / David H. Molyneux
- Malaria chemotherapy / Peter Winstanley, Stephen Ward
- Insecticide-treated nets / Jenny Hil, Jo Lines, Mark Rowland
- Control of Chagas disease / Yoichi Yamagata, Jun Nakagawa
- Human African trypanosomiasis: epidemiology and control / E.M. Fèvre, K. Picozzi, J. Jannin, S.C. Welburn, I. Maudlin
- Chemotherapy in the treatment and control of leishmaniasis
- Jorge Alvar, Simon Croft, Piero Olliaro
- Dracunculiasis (Guinea worm disease) eradication / Ernesto Ruiz-Tiben, Donald R. Hopkins
- Intervention for the control of soil-transmitted helminthiasis in the community / Marco Albonico, Antonio Montresor, D.W.T. Crompton, Lorenzo Savioli
- Control of onchocerciasis / Boakye A. Boatin, Frank O. Richards
- Lynmphatic filariasis: treatment, control and elimination / Eric A. Ottesen
- Control of cystic echinococcosis/hydatidosis: 1863-2002 / P.S. Craig, E. Larrieu
- Control of Taenia solium cysticercosis/taeniosis / Arve Lee Willingham, Dirk Engels
- Implementation of human schistosomiasis control: challenges and prospects / Alan Fenwick, David Rollinson, Vaughan Southgate.
